CHMP3 | REEP1 |
Required for endoplasmic reticulum (ER) networkformation, shaping and remodeling; it links ER tubules to thecytoskeleton. May also enhance the cell surface expression ofodorant receptors (PubMed:20200447). May play a role in long-termaxonal maintenance (PubMed:24478229).{ECO:0000269|PubMed:20200447, ECO:0000269|PubMed:24478229}. |
